Maintaining steel wire rope is crucial for its longevity. Regular inspections can identify wear, fraying, or corrosion. Industry reports indicate that proper maintenance can extend the service life by up to 50%. It's essential to monitor the rope for signs of damage. Environmental factors like saltwater or chemicals can accelerate wear.
Lubrication plays a vital role in protecting the wire. Many experts recommend applying lubricant at least once every three months. This practice helps reduce friction and prevent rust. Remember, using the right type of lubricant is important. An inappropriate choice can worsen the condition of the rope.
Storage conditions also impact durability. Steel wire rope should be stored in a cool, dry place. Avoid areas with extreme temperatures or humidity. These conditions can weaken the wire. Regular cleaning can also prevent the buildup of debris and grime. Overall, treating steel wire rope with care can prevent costly replacements and ensure safety.
When using hoist steel wire rope, safety should always come first. Proper inspection of the rope before use is essential. Look for signs of wear, such as fraying or broken strands. Any damage can lead to severe accidents. Using a damaged rope may seem convenient, but it’s a risk no operator should take.
Understanding load limits is critical. Every hoist rope has a rated capacity. Exceeding this limit can cause catastrophic failures. Always stay within safe working loads. This helps prevent sudden breaks under pressure. Also, ensure the hook and lifting mechanism are compatible with the rope. Mismatched equipment can create dangerous scenarios.
Training is another key aspect. All operators should receive proper instruction. Knowledge of handling, rigging techniques, and emergency procedures is vital. Even experienced workers can overlook safety precautions. Regular refresher courses can help reinforce safe practices. Safety gear, such as gloves and hard hats, should also be worn. Prioritizing safety protects both operators and bystanders.

The choice of stainless steel grades significantly influences the performance of 3-inch exhaust pipes in automotive applications. The 301, 304, and 316 stainless steel grades are renowned for their unique properties, making them vital in optimizing exhaust system durability and efficiency. The automotive industry requires materials that can withstand high temperatures and corrosive environments, making stainless steel a preferred choice. According to industry reports, stainless steel exhaust systems exhibit lower thermal expansion and greater resistance to thermal fatigue compared to conventional materials, thus improving overall vehicle performance.
Grade 304 stainless steel is particularly favored for its excellent corrosion resistance and high-temperature tolerance, suitable for various automotive components, including exhaust pipes. In contrast, Grade 316 offers superior resistance to pitting and crevice corrosion, especially beneficial in marine environments and areas exposed to salt. Additionally, the high-strength characteristics of these grades, combined with proper processing techniques such as hot-rolling and cold-drawing, ensure that the exhaust pipes can endure substantial stress and maintain structural integrity over time.
Research shows that properly designed exhaust systems made from these stainless steel grades can enhance exhaust flow efficiency by up to 20%, ultimately contributing to improved engine performance and fuel efficiency. Specifications such as ASTM A/ASME SA213 highlight the reliability and enhanced mechanical properties of these stainless steels, with commonly available lengths of 5.8M, 6M, and 12M catering to various automotive design requirements. The integration of high-quality stainless steel in exhaust systems is crucial for meeting the increasing demands for durability, efficiency, and environmental compliance in modern automotive applications.
